Add a new passwordless login access policy in the new Admin Console.
Restriction: This feature might not be available for your account as this is a legacy feature.
Before you begin: Please define your desired allowances and/or restrictions for either of the following:
About this task: To add a new
passwordless login access policy, do the following:
Add the policy.
- Log in with your email address and master password to access the new Admin Console at https://admin.lastpass.com.
- If prompted, complete steps for multifactor authentication (if it is enabled for your account).
- Go to .
- Select New Policy.
Configure the policy.
- Define the following:
Setting in LastPass |
Instructions |
Policy Name |
Enter a name |
Geofences |
Select your defined geofences |
IP Addresses |
Select your defined IP addresses |
Policy Level |
Select either:
- Your desired SSO app
- General Access Policy for all SSO apps
|
Policy Type |
Select either Permanent or Temporary
Note: If you selected Temporary, please specify a date range and choose from the following:
- Allow standard access outside temporary date range for users who need temporary access from a different location (e.g., employees)
- Restrict access outside temporary date range for users who only need limited time access (e.g., contractors)
|
- Optional: To limit access to a specific time range, check the box for Policy Time Range, then choose from the following:
Setting in LastPass |
Instructions |
Time Range |
Use the modals to specify your time range for the policy |
Zone |
Select your desired time zone
Note: Daylight Savings is not observed for access policies.
|
- When finished, select Save.
Assign the policy.
- Next, select your desired users/groups for which this passwordless login access policy applies.
- Select Save.
Results: You have created a new
passwordless login access policy, and assigned your desired users/groups to that policy.
